Overview

Tsutomu Chiba is a researcher affiliated with Kyoto University in Japan, contributing extensively to the fields of Medicine and Biochemistry, Genetics, and Molecular Biology. Their research spans several subfields, including Oncology, Surgery, Epidemiology, Genetics, and Rheumatology.

Their work addresses key topics such as:

  • Inflammatory Bowel Disease
  • Pancreatic and Hepatic Oncology Research
  • Neuroendocrine Tumor Research Advances
  • Cell Adhesion Molecules Research
  • Helicobacter pylori-related gastroenterology studies
  • Microscopic Colitis
  • Systemic Lupus Erythematosus Research
